Why Live in Forest Hills

Forest Hills is a Washington neighborhood characterized by its diverse housing options, ample green spaces and convenient access to public transportation. The area features a mix of detached homes, condos and cooperatives, with architectural styles ranging from midcentury modern to Tudor Revival. Residents enjoy a variety of dining options along Connecticut Avenue, including Bread Furst, Thai Pad and Sfoglina Van Ness. The neighborhood is adjacent to the walking paths of Rock Creek Park and Forest Hills Park, which offer sports courts and a playground. Cultural attractions include the Hillwood Estate Museum and Gardens and the Smithsonian National Zoological Park. Forest Hills is served by highly rated schools such as Murch Elementary, Alice Deal Middle and Jackson-Reed High. The neighborhood is also home to the Howard University School of Law and is near the University of the District of Columbia and American University. Community events are frequent, with a weekly farmers market and various pop-up markets. The Van Ness-UDC and Cleveland Park Metro stations provide easy access to the Red Line, making it convenient for residents to commute to downtown Washington, just 4 miles away.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Forest Hills a good place to live?
Forest Hills is a good place to live. Forest Hills is considered somewhat walkable and bikeable with good transit options. Forest Hills has 6 parks for recreational activities. It is somewhat dense in population with 7.0 people per acre and a median age of 40. The average household income is $143,195 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 87.4% of residents. A majority of residents in Forest Hills are renters, with 64% of residents renting and 36% of residents owning their home. Is Forest Hills, DC a safe neighborhood?
Forest Hills, DC is safer than the average neighborhood in the United States. It received a crime score of 3 out of 10.
How much do you need to make to afford a house in Forest Hills?
The median home price in Forest Hills is $599,950. If you put a 20% down payment of $120,000 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.49%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$3,030 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$130K a year to afford the median home price in Forest Hills. Learn how much home you can afford with our Home Affordability Calculator. The average household income in Forest Hills is $143K.
What are the best public schools in Forest Hills?
The best public schools that serve Forest Hills are:
  • Jackson Reed High School has an A Niche grade, a student teacher ratio of 14:1 and an average review score of 3.8.
  • Hardy Middle School has an A Niche grade, a student teacher ratio of 15:1 and an average review score of 3.5.
  • Alice Deal Middle School has an A Niche grade, a student teacher ratio of 13:1 and an average review score of 3.4.
